#include #include #define FIREBASE_HOST "database-URL-path" #define FIREBASE_AUTH "API_Key" #define WIFI_SSID "SSID" #define WIFI_PASSWORD "PASSWIORD" FirebaseData firebaseData; String send_data = "OFF"; String read_data = ""; void setup() { Serial.begin(9600); pinMode(LED_BUILTIN, OUTPUT); WiFi.begin(WIFI_SSID, WIFI_PASSWORD); Serial.print("Connecting to "); Serial.print(WIFI_SSID); while (WiFi.status() != WL_CONNECTED) { Serial.print("."); delay(500); } Serial.println(); Serial.print("Connected to "); Serial.println(WIFI_SSID); Serial.print("IP Address is : "); Serial.println(WiFi.localIP()); Firebase.begin(FIREBASE_HOST, FIREBASE_AUTH); Firebase.reconnectWiFi(true); Serial.println(); delay(1000); } void loop() { if(send_data == "ON") send_data = "OFF"; else send_data = "ON"; if (Firebase.setString(firebaseData, "/data", send_data)) { Serial.print("data "); Serial.print("'"); Serial.print(send_data); Serial.print("'"); Serial.println(" Uploaded Successfully"); } else { Serial.println(firebaseData.errorReason()); } delay(1000); if (Firebase.getString(firebaseData, "/data")) { read_data = firebaseData.stringData(); Serial.print("Read_data = "); Serial.println(read_data); if (read_data == "ON") { Serial.println("LED turned ON"); digitalWrite(LED_BUILTIN, LOW); // LED active low } else if (read_data == "OFF") { Serial.println("LED turned OFF"); digitalWrite(LED_BUILTIN, HIGH); } Serial.println(); } else { Serial.println(firebaseData.errorReason()); } delay(3000); }
